What is Petro Rio EV-to-EBITDA?

EV-to-EBITDA is calculated as enterprise value divided by its EBITDA. As of today, Petro Rio's enterprise value is $1,772 Mil. Petro Rio's EBITDA for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2023 was $1,860 Mil. Therefore, Petro Rio's EV-to-EBITDA for today is 0.95.

EV-to-EBITDA is a valuation multiple used in finance and investment to measure the value of a company. This important multiple is often used in conjunction with, or as an alternative to, the PE Ratio to determine the fair market value of a company.

As of today (2024-04-26), Petro Rio's stock price is $3.86. Petro Rio's Earnings per Share (Diluted) for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2023 was $0.000. Therefore, Petro Rio's PE Ratio for today is N/A.

The "classic" EV-to-EBITDA is much better in capturing debt and net cash than the PE Ratio.

Petro Rio (Petro Rio) Business Description

Traded in Other Exchanges
Address
Praia de Botafogo, 370, 13th Floor, Botafogo, Rio de Janeiro, RJ, BRA
PRIO SA is engaged in the exploration and production of oil and gas in Brazil and abroad. The company is engaged in oil and gas exploration and production in Brazil and overseas. Its exploration assets comprise Hammer shark field, Octopus field, Campo de Frade, East Albacora field, and Wahoo block.
